Mr. LaMALFA. Mr. Speaker, the Biden administration has released yet another round of extreme regulations that are going to hurt consumers and the American economy. This one is an extreme climate regulation plan that will mandate auto manufacturers to transition to electric vehicles, all in order to get rid of carbon dioxide, which I remind you is only 0.04 percent of our atmosphere, the little skinny piece right there. Its increase is a rounding error.

In many rural areas, like I have in northern California, the power grid already isn't that strong. We suffer with what is called public safety power shutoffs where when the wind blows, they shut the power off because they are afraid it might blow a tree or a branch into a power line and cause another million-acre fire from our unmanaged forests that the Forest Service is not taking care of.

What do we have? People are told not to charge their EVs during peak times, yet the Biden administration is pushing forward. By 2032, 67 percent of vehicles sold have to be electric, and 46 percent of medium trucks have to be electric, just by a stroke of a pen. These guys are not on your side.
